expand 252 with more corner case tests

This patch adds additional punch hole tests to 252
that were used to test ext4 punch hole. The _test_generic_punch
routine has been modified to accept two new flags:

-k To keep the test file between tests.
   This will test the handling of existing holes

-d To not sync the file between tests.
   This will test the handling of delayed extents

Four new corner cases have also been added to the routine:
14. data -> hole @ EOF
15. data -> hole @ 0
16. data -> cache cold ->hole
17. data -> hole in single block file
